Precise moisture content analysis in food processing is essential for ensuring product quality, safety, and shelf life. Determining the moisture content accurately is crucial for numerous aspects of food processing, including:
- Product formulation and development: Adjusting the moisture content can impact the flavor, texture, and stability of the final product.
- Quality control: Monitoring moisture content helps maintain consistent product quality and meet regulatory requirements.
- Shelf life prediction: Moisture content plays a significant role in product spoilage and shelf life estimation.
- Process optimization: Understanding moisture content can help optimize drying, baking, and freezing processes.
Various methods are employed for moisture analysis in food processing. Gravimetric methods, such as oven drying and freeze drying, involve removing moisture through evaporation or sublimation and measuring the weight loss. Volumetric methods, like Karl Fischer Titration, chemically react with moisture to determine its content.
